• λ我爱Aspx >> Asp.Net >> 遇到这样问题,你如何设计数据库?
  • 遇到这样问题,你如何设计数据库?

  • :aspxer  Դ:csdn  :2007-7-6 2:49:00  ؼ:数据库,数据
  • 很简单,就多了几个sql的判断步骤。

    做成存储过程自动判断处理。

    第6楼. 由 xywhnh 于 2007-4-30 20:06:35 发表

    唉,想不到大家也认为这是一个很烦的问题啊,郁闷!

    第7楼. 由 xywhnh 于 2007-4-30 20:09:08 发表

    SQL的判断语句我不是很熟,哪位能给个大概的例子呢?

    第8楼. 由 jyk 于 2007-4-30 20:40:26 发表

    其实是先有业务后有程序的,你可以问问客户是怎么处理这样的事情的。

    你遇到的这个问题,客户早就遇到了。看看客户是怎么处理的。

    另外你做的程序要和客户的“兼容”,有的客户会要求你的程序和他们原来的处理方式是一样的,而不是按照你的理解的方式。

    多了解业务逻辑,而不是坐在电脑前遐想。

    其实是很复杂的,

    比如同一个产品,

    第一批进了 10个红色的,20个蓝色的。单价是10元。

    第二批进了 20个红色的,30个蓝色的。单价是10.5元。

    这时有人要买 15个红色的,你怎么出货,单价怎么计算?呵呵。

    不知道你是为客户开发,还是要做一个进销存的软件?

    第9楼. 由 xywhnh 于 2007-4-30 20:44:19 发表

    楼上的朋友真是说出了我的心里话啊,真的是很麻烦啊,就像你说的那样,可能实际情况还要比你说的复杂,烦啊!

    朋友,你说的让我找客户去,其实客户就是我自己,因为我是为了学习,自己想出来的一个这样的东西,到这就停住了,不知该如何下手,所以到这来求救了!

    第10楼. 由 dddd218 于 2007-4-30 21:07:50 发表

    一个类似于进销存的系统,进货的时候应该是在库存表里更新相应商品的数量吧,那么如果这个商品是以前仓库里没有的东西呢?或者说仓库内有跟这个商品相同的物品,但是进价不同,这样肯定不能把它当做原有商品去更新数量了,但是如果所有信息都跟某个商品的信息一样,如果是进了这样的货,应该就要更新原有记录的数量了,那么每次进货用户输入进货信息的时间,怎么判断是insert一条记录还是update一条原有记录呢?

    Ҷƪл˵?
  • һƪ正则式初级问题:如何去除某匹配段?
    һƪasp.net ajax UpdatePanel控件使用